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Blue-fronted Lancebill | Gray Slender Opossum |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Apodiformes (Apodiformes) | Didelphimorphia (Didelphimorphia) |
| Family | Trochilidae | Didelphidae |
| Genus | Doryfera | Marmosops |
| Species | Doryfera johannae | Marmosops incanus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Blue-fronted Lancebill and Gray Slender Opossum share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
